Don't Feel Defeated



Good Morning Everyone!

I'm so honored to be in touch with such amazing people. I have heard some very sad stories again lately. Thank you for your incredible courage, though your mind is creating havoc for you.

Your feelings are always valid. However, let's make them work for, instead of against, you. For those of you who feel hopeless, let's work together towards a positive direction. Take one small, beautiful point that you see in each day, and expand upon it.

I'd like to share some wisdom that was given to me by my father several years ago. It has never stopped giving me inspiration. He was such a hero. Once when I think I was feeling sorry for myself because I had fallen from my bike, he picked me up and hugged me, and he said something similar to this:

"You're crying because one sad thing has happened to you today. Turn that around. Until twelve sad things have happened to you, don't feel defeated." So obviously, I never felt defeated. "Instead, take twelve chances each day and see how you can make the world a better place for others."

I don't always succeed. But I sure have a great time trying. Don't be defeated by another's journey through this lifetime if it conflicts with your gentle, inner core. Be yourself--join me in surrounding yourself with positivity and love.
